Output 7c522e90b08ebb3fbf43cf3cc074876f88aea1db850e9c24a85ec09e0ccdfdb6:2

value
253897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685d51973c66fcc4b5e921e74e7395757053b42f OP_EQUAL
address
3BCqzPh3hvbmra7Ndd96WQGE57EHvR6axu
transaction
7c522e90b08ebb3fbf43cf3cc074876f88aea1db850e9c24a85ec09e0ccdfdb6
confirmations
304056
spent
true